Chad Ochocinco
I'm a fan. And, you know, after the finals, NBA Finals, man, I would hibernate until football season started. I mean, seriously, for people who love basketball and love football, those dog days of summer just got, you know, it was just brutal. And so I knew it was a lot of fans out there like me who wanted something, a real season. Could we fit a real season into that window between the NBA Finals and the start of the regular season in football? And so, you know, there was a great window. And three on three was sitting there kind of dormant. You know, it's kind of the little cousin of five on five. And I said, you know, why haven't it been professionalized? And there was no good reasons. I looked at what FEBA was doing and I said, hey, we could do better than that to professionalize the sport. And we came up with great wrinkles like the four point circles and bring the fire and, you know, first to 50 win. No, no game clock, but the shot clock. So the games are fast, they fun, and it's what basketball should be. And so, you know, we put all the great ingredients into it, and it was a great idea and we had the connections and the people to make it come true. And hall of Famers had blessed us. George Girvin, Dr. J, Clyde Drexler, Rick Barry. You know, these guys blessed the league and said, it's something they want to be a part of. And, and so I knew if the hall of Famers was into it, I was on to something because they wouldn't get behind something that wasn't pure.
Ice Cube
Yeah.
Chad Ochocinco
And so, you know, that's, that's, that's the, the way it started and it really happened. After I seen Kobe's last game, I was kind of upset that I couldn't see him play no more. And I said, man, why can't he play? And then I just was like, well, maybe it's just the 82 games, because if you could score 60 points in a damn game, you can play. I don't give a damn. You know, how old you are, you know what I'm saying? You can play. So then I said, okay, well then, you know, what if it was half court? What if it was, you know, 10 weeks, you know, first of 50 win, and it was kind of a sprint and not, you know, such a long marathon or a long grind and you get a week to recover. You know, I just tried to put all the good ingredients in to make sure players were at. Was at their best. I Kind of. We kind of looked at the NFL model, you know, an important game once a week. And you know, you use the week to get your body right and you come out and you give a thousand percent.

Chad Ochocinco
No, I never thought about movies. I was discovered by John Singleton, Rest in peace. He. He saw something in me, you know, he saw when he was writing a movie and he saw yo from the videos from my interviews that, that I could do it and, and he convinced me that I can do it and I trusted him. And in the process of making the movie, you know, John Singleton would keep, he would keep like picture frames of all his rejection letters.
Ice Cube
Wow.
Chad Ochocinco
He sent Boyz n the Hood the script to a lot of studios and they all rejected him for whatever reason until Columbia picked it up. But he would keep those letters saying why the movie would never work. And he kept him as motivation. One day I was in his house and he was, he asked me when was I going to write a movie. He said, he said, you'll never get another movie like Boys in the Hood unless you write it. And so that just opened my brain to. I left that day, you know, me and you know, my wife Kim, she was my girlfriend. Then we went to the Mac store and bought a computer, bought final draft, and started trying to figure out what was my, what was the script I was gonna write. And I wrote a few, you know, he helped me do it. The first two scripts wasn't that tight, but the third script, Pride, you know, third script was Friday, and me and DJ Pooh wrote that together.
Ice Cube
So it took you longer to write the script than it did to film the script because you said it took you 20 days to film the whole thing. And it probably took you six months to a year to write.
Chad Ochocinco
It took me a while to write it just because I was a new writer and I went to school for. So I was kind of self teaching myself the format from the other scripts that I had. And, and I didn't, you know, know a lot about structure yet. Secondary dairy stories, how to, how to, how to bring them to a conclusion, kind of, you know, first act, second act, third act, you know, the structure of movies. And, and I learned that through, you know, I got a lot of help from Pat Charbonnet, who was my manager at the time. She would help me, you know, proofreading structure, refining the character, you know, just making it more movie worthy and less amateurish. And so, you know, we came up with the movie, we had 20 days to shoot it, you know, so we shot. And it's not 20 straight days. Like it's five days a week, weekends off.
